South Western Railway

About
South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om, providing services in the south and south-west of England. It operates a variety of train types, including high-speed trains, local stopping services, and suburban commuter trains. It also off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Off-Peak, and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a range of food and drink options. The most popular routes for South Western Railway include London Waterloo to Portsmouth Harbour, London Waterloo to Weymouth, and London Waterloo to Bournemouth.

Complete guide to London Victoria

Things to do in London Victoria

Discover the best of London Victoria —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ect London Victoria trip today.

  • Must visit

Tate Britain

Major national gallery for British art from the 1500s to today, known for Turner and major temporary exhibitions. One of the best museum visits close to Victoria.

  • Recommended

The King's Gallery, Buckingham Palace

Royal art gallery at Buckingham Palace showing changing exhibitions from the Royal Collection. A strong choice near Victoria for fine art and decorative arts.

  • Recommended

The National Army Museum

Modern museum on British Army history with well-curated galleries, family-friendly displays, and changing exhibitions in nearby Chelsea.

Pound Sterling

Prices are high by UK standards, especially for hotels, dining, and drinks, though chain cafes and takeaway meals can keep daily costs lower.

Average meal costs

Budget
GBP 8-15 for takeaway or fast food.
Mid-range
GBP 18-35 per person.
Fine dining
GBP 60+ per person.
Coffee
GBP 3-5 for a coffee.

Tipping culture

Service charge of 12.5% is common in restaurants; if not added, tip 10-12%. No tip needed for pubs at the bar. Round up for taxis; small tips for hotel staff are appreciated.
